By Busola Bamidele
In a recent post on X, Ogun State Governor, Prince Dr. Dapo Abiodun, emphasized the state’s immense potential for investment and economic growth.
He highlighted the state’s vast land resources, thriving industrial sector, and deliberate infrastructure development initiatives aimed at attracting meaningful investments.

Governor Abiodun commended his administration’s efforts in reducing bureaucratic bottlenecks and creating a conducive business environment.

He emphasized the state’s abundant natural resources and its strategic location, which have contributed significantly to its economic growth and improved the lives of its citizens.

The governor reiterated the state’s openness to investors, positioning Ogun State as a forward-thinking and effective destination for businesses.
He expressed his gratitude to the British High Commissioner and the British Foreign Office for their continued support and collaboration.
